Transaction 6430bed93fd38efddfdb493b61fb2a4753384fb08a4bb395577b47a6f010729a
1 Input
1 Output
-
6430bed93fd38efddfdb493b61fb2a4753384fb08a4bb395577b47a6f010729a:0
- value
- 62025
- script pubkey
- OP_0 OP_PUSHBYTES_20 55f4c19c1aa91336f07da0dc9a9bb44c17c4bfea
- address
- bc1q2h6vr8q64yfndura5rwf4xa5fstuf0l264havg